TICKET: Config drift on Krellway's bloom-filter tier. The filter fronting the Vaultine KV store is rejecting at ~3x expected false-positive rate. Nodes in the east pool were re-provisioned last week and picked up stale hash-count and bit-array sizing, so they no longer match the west pool. Membership checks are inconsistent across replicas. Don't restart until the values are reconciled; a cold rebuild takes hours. Here is the config currently live on the drifted nodes.

settings of kageg-hahaf:
[gilix]
port = 6379
team = rusael
host = gilix.braskstack.local
region = upper-4
access_code = ac_9ca8f6
timeout_ms = 1500

**Ticket QDA-3471: Autoscaler creds expired again**

Hey — the queue-depth autoscaler (Heaply) stopped scaling the ingest workers overnight because its credential for the metrics service lapsed. Nothing paged since the queue drained slowly, but we got lucky. I've minted a replacement and bumped the expiry to 90 days. Drop it into the Heaply deploy secrets before tonight's release; the new key follows below.

API key for taduf-yahif: qvz11-nMDtAWg6H2u

Welcome aboard. A quick note on webhook delivery in the Tallowgate platform: deliveries retry on any non-2xx response with exponential backoff, starting at 30 seconds and capping at 6 hours, for a maximum of 12 attempts. Retries carry an idempotency header so receivers can safely dedupe. After the final failure the event lands in the dead-letter queue for manual replay. Full retry tables and replay steps are documented here.

runbook for haduf-tadup: https://confluence.tolvaqsys.internal/display/display/display/8e81e604